The Internet Wins

Not that Manassas is camping capital of the world, but Dicks Sporting Goods, Sunny's and Models never have what I need. If you need a cheap quality tent, maybe. But if you are going that route you might was well swing by Wal-Mart and save a few bucks. But today not a North Face or Kelty among the lot.

I hate to skimp when it comes to camping gear. Today I wanted a good tarp. You know, one of those light weight hepa wing things. But without having to drive 20 miles, where can I find one? Not in Manassas. Please God, if you want to give me one thing this year, let it be an REI right down the street. Not one of those tiny ones like in Fairfax - I want a big super store one like at Baileys Crossroads. I promise I'll go there instead of ordering on the Internet. I promise I'll redeem all of my yearly dividend the moment it is available.

Since Katie and I mostly eat rehydrate-in-a-bag foods while camping, I thought I'd try one of those new fangled Jet Boil devices. After all, all we do is boil water for everything we need. Last year's hot seller, everyone should be selling them, yes? Not in Manassas.

I want to spend dollars locally, really I do. But I don't need a screened porch that takes a SUV to haul around. With 3 different zippered walls sold separately. I don't need a kayak paddle that weighs 4 pounds. I don't need a sleeping bag that feels like it is filled with shredded newspaper. I need stuff that will last. Good, quality, stuff.

I even miss Galyans... How pathetic is that?
